<div>This book provides a broad introduction to computational aspects of Singular Spectrum Analysis (SSA) which is a non-parametric technique and requires no prior assumptions such as stationarity, normality or linearity of the series. This book is unique as it not only details the theoretical aspects underlying SSA, but also provides a comprehensive guide enabling the user to apply the theory in practice using the R software. Further, it provides the user with step- by- step coding and guidance for the practical application of the SSA technique to analyze their time series databases using R. The first two chapters present basic notions of univariate and multivariate SSA and their implementations in R environment. The next chapters discuss the applications of SSA to change point detection, missing-data imputation, smoothing and filtering. This book is appropriate for researchers, upper level students (masters level and beyond) and practitioners wishing to revive their knowledge of times series analysis or to quickly learn about the main mechanisms of SSA.&nbsp;&nbsp;<br></div><div><br></div><div><br></div><div>&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;</div><div><br></div><div>&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p;&nbsp;</div>

<div><div><b>Dr. Hossein Hassani</b> is Associate Professor at the University of Tehran, Iran, specialising in Singular Spectrum Analysis (SSA) and its applications, particularly in analyzing and forecasting complex time series with various structures. He is a published author/co-author with over 100 journal articles and 6 book titles including Singular Spectrum Analysis of Biomedical Signals.&nbsp;</div><div><b><br></b></div><div><b>Dr. Rahim Mahmoudvand</b> is Assistant Professor at Bu-Ali Sina University, Iran. He serves as a member of the editorial board for international journals and is currently a council member of the International Society for Business and Industrial Statistics. His current research interests include singular spectrum analysis, actuarial sciences and applied statistics.&nbsp; &nbsp;</div></div><div><br></div><div><br></div><div>&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p;</div><div>&n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p; &nbsp;</div>
